{{Short description|Explains the functionality of software}} {{more citations needed|date=March 2013}} {{Software development process}} '''Software documentation''' is written text or illustration that accompanies computer [[software]] or is embedded in the source code. The documentation either explains how the software operates or how to use it, and may mean different things to people in different roles. [[Documentation]] is an important part of software engineering. Types of documentation include: * [[Requirement]]s β Statements that identify attributes, capabilities, characteristics, or qualities of a system. This is the foundation for what will be or has been implemented. * Architecture/Design β Overview of software. Includes relations to an environment and construction principles to be used in design of software components. * Technical β Documentation of code, algorithms, interfaces, and [[API documentation|API]]s. * End user β Manuals for the end-user, system administrators and support staff. * Marketing β How to market the product and analysis of the market demand.
